}} // eefw-security-400-start if (!function_exists('eefw_home_hosts')) { function eefw_home_hosts() { $host = wp_parse_url(home_url(), PHP_URL_HOST); $hosts = array(); if ($host) { $hosts[] = strtolower($host); if (stripos($host, 'www.') === 0) { $hosts[] = strtolower(substr($host, 4)); } else { $hosts[] = 'www.' . strtolower($host); } } return array_values(array_unique($hosts)); } function eefw_allowed_hosts() { $common = array( 's.w.org','stats.wp.com','www.googletagmanager.com','tagmanager.google.com', 'www.google-analytics.com','ssl.google-analytics.com','region1.google-analytics.com', 'analytics.google.com','www.google.com','www.gstatic.com','ssl.gstatic.com', 'www.recaptcha.net','recaptcha.net','challenges.cloudflare.com','js.stripe.com', 'www.paypal.com','sandbox.paypal.com','www.sandbox.paypal.com', 'maps.googleapis.com','maps.gstatic.com','www.youtube.com','youtube.com', 'www.youtube-nocookie.com','youtube-nocookie.com','s.ytimg.com','i.ytimg.com', 'player.vimeo.com','f.vimeocdn.com','i.vimeocdn.com', 'fonts.googleapis.com','fonts.gstatic.com','cdn.jsdelivr.net' ); return array_values(array_unique(array_merge(eefw_home_hosts(), $common))); } function eefw_normalize_url($url) { if (!is_string($url) || $url === '') return $url; if (strpos($url, '//') === 0) return (is_ssl() ? 'https:' : 'http:') . $url; return $url; } function eefw_is_relative_url($url) { return is_string($url) && $url !== '' && strpos($url, '/') === 0 && strpos($url, '//') !== 0; } function eefw_host_allowed($host) { if (!$host) return true; return in_array(strtolower($host), eefw_allowed_hosts(), true); } function eefw_url_allowed($url) { if (!is_string($url) || $url === '') return true; if (eefw_is_relative_url($url)) return true; $url = eefw_normalize_url($url); $host = wp_parse_url($url, PHP_URL_HOST); if (!$host) return true; return eefw_host_allowed($host); } add_filter('script_loader_src', function($src) { if (!eefw_url_allowed($src)) return false; return $src; }, 9999); add_action('wp_enqueue_scripts', function() { global $wp_scripts; if (!isset($wp_scripts->registered) || !is_array($wp_scripts->registered)) return; foreach ($wp_scripts->registered as $handle => $obj) { if (!empty($obj->src) && !eefw_url_allowed($obj->src)) { wp_dequeue_script($handle); wp_deregister_script($handle); } } }, 9999); add_action('template_redirect', function() { if (is_admin() || (defined('REST_REQUEST') && REST_REQUEST) || (defined('DOING_AJAX') && DOING_AJAX)) return; ob_start(function($html) { if (!is_string($html) || $html === '') return $html; $html = preg_replace_callback( '#]*)\\bsrc=([\'\"])(.*?)\\2([^>]*)>\\s*<\/script>#is', function($m) { $src = html_entity_decode($m[3], ENT_QUOTES | ENT_HTML5, 'UTF-8'); if (!eefw_url_allowed($src)) return ''; return $m[0]; }, $html ); $bad_needles = array_map('base64_decode', explode(',', 'Y2hlY2suZmlyc3Qtbm9kZS5yb2Nrcw==,dGVzdGlvLmVjYXJ0ZGV2LmNvbQ==,Y2FwdGNoYV9zZWVu,Y3RwX3Bhc3Nf,aW5zZXJ0QWRqYWNlbnRIVE1MKA==,d2luZG93LmFkZEV2ZW50TGlzdGVuZXIo,ZmV0Y2go,bmV3IEZ1bmN0aW9uKA==,ZXZhbCg=,YXRvYig=' )); $html = preg_replace_callback( '#]*>.*?<\/script>#is', function($m) use ($bad_needles) { foreach ($bad_needles as $needle) { if (stripos($m[0], $needle) !== false) return ''; } return $m[0]; }, $html ); return $html; }); }, 1); add_action('send_headers', function() { if (headers_sent()) return; $hosts = eefw_allowed_hosts(); $h2 = array('\'self\''); foreach ($hosts as $hh) $h2[] = 'https://' . $hh; $sc = implode(' ', array_unique(array_merge($h2, array('\'unsafe-inline\'', '\'unsafe-eval\'')))); $st = implode(' ', array_unique(array_merge(array('\'self\'', '\'unsafe-inline\''), array('https://fonts.googleapis.com')))); $ft = implode(' ', array_unique(array_merge(array('\'self\'', 'data:'), array('https://fonts.gstatic.com')))); $ig = implode(' ', array_unique(array_merge(array('\'self\'', 'data:', 'blob:'), $h2))); $fr =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.youtube.com','https://www.youtube-nocookie.com', 'https://player.vimeo.com','https://www.google.com', 'https://challenges.cloudflare.com','https://js.stripe.com', 'https://www.paypal.com','https://sandbox.paypal.com' )))); $cn = implode(' ', array_unique(array_merge(array('\'self\''), array( 'https://www.google-analytics.com','https://region1.google-analytics.com', 'https://analytics.google.com','https://maps.googleapis.com', 'https://maps.gstatic.com','https://challenges.cloudflare.com', 'https://js.stripe.com','https://www.paypal.com','https://sandbox.paypal.com' )))); $p = array( "default-src 'self'", 'script-src ' . $sc, 'style-src ' . $st, 'font-src ' . $ft, 'img-src ' . $ig, 'frame-src ' . $fr, 'connect-src ' . $cn, "object-src 'none'", "base-uri 'self'", "form-action 'self' https://www.paypal.com https://sandbox.paypal.com" ); header('Content-Security-Policy: ' . implode('; ', $p)); }, 999); } // eefw-security-400-end Mobile App getting Sports betting � Key factors - My Blog

My Blog

Mobile App getting Sports betting � Key factors

Caesars Sportsbook the most depending and you will really-approved wagering apps toward You.S., delivering a premium betting experience with competitive chance, alive to relax and play, and you can each and every day potential speeds up. The newest Caesars application combines without difficulty for the Caesars Benefits system, allowing profiles and then make problems that would-be regularly provides resort remains, restaurants, and you will exclusive knowledge at the Caesars services. They covers a wide range of football towns and cities, and you will large Your.S. leagues and you will international tournaments, having a powerful work with user experience and you may simple routing. Caesars Sportsbook seem to offers convenient ads, and exposure-100 % free wagers and place incentives for brand new pages. Readily available for ios and Android, the fresh software provides secure purchases and legitimate customer service, so it is a leading competitor to have gamblers in to the courtroom Your.S. gambling says.

The standard of a playing software relies on several something, including technical show, consumer experience, offered gaming solutions, and shelter. A properly-customized application is to evolve gaming experience instead of hamper they. Below, we diving solid for the essential regions of a beneficial recreations to experience app.

Compatibility & Obtain Possibilities

A vital first faltering step whenever choosing a gambling software was determining should it be compatible with your unit. Most sportsbooks generate programs to have Ios and android, but due to betting guidelines, the availability of these types of programs may differ according to the nation.

To have Android os users, Bing Gamble Store often restricts gaming-related applications. Due to this, of several bookies provide the Android programs because the APK bundles from web sites. It indicates pages need to https://bet99casino.net/ manually setup the fresh software because the of changing the newest phone’s safeguards setup so as that installations of not familiar establish. Particular gaming other sites also offer QR criteria for quicker bundles.

Taking ios profiles, playing programs be are not found in the Fruit Software Store. But not, influenced by local limitations, particular application may only be available through head set up website links regarding your brand new bookmaker’s web site.

For those who such as for example to not ever see a software, many sportsbooks bring a cellular-increased website that give a similar features as the application, making it possible for pages in order to wager from the comfort of its cellular browser.

Program & Experience

A good gambling software should be to provide an user-friendly display screen having a good analytical style enabling profiles to navigate. By far the most user-amicable programs make sure that:

  • This new sportsbook are very well-organized, that have situations classified demonstrably of one’s sport and you will class.
  • This new to experience sneak are receptive, quickly updating opportunity and you can therefore it is easy to put wagers.
  • Deposit and detachment choices are accessible, and you will deal process try temporary.
  • Push notices allow it to be pages locate condition towards bets, balance, and private adverts.

A properly-enhanced app helps make the difference in a troubling experience and you can a enthusiastic fun you to, making certain pages normally place bets quickly and efficiently rather than too many disturbances.

Gaming Towns & Sportsbook Depth

The new variety off sporting events and you will betting markets into the a software is an additional extremely important base. An effective sportsbook would be to safety a variety of sports, together with well-known of these such as for instance:

  • Sports (Premier Group, La Liga, Winners Classification, Community Glass)
  • Basketball (NBA, EuroLeague, local leagues)
  • Tennis (Grand Slams, ATP, WTA, Enemy occurrences)
  • Cricket (IPL, T20 World Mug, Decide to try Fits)

Beyond your antique solutions, better software give betting possibilities into esports, digital sports, and even political otherwise enjoyment events. Gaining access to a good amount of to tackle segments ensures that profiles gets wagers that fit brand new choice.

Betting Software having Livestreams along with-Take pleasure in Gambling

Live playing is one of the most humorous has actually a beneficial sportsbook could possibly offer, while the top to relax and play software allow simple to place bets into lingering occurrences. Possess one increase live betting are: